Lagan Shah Memorial Nursing College, Makrana which started in 2007, is an affiliated nursing college at Nagaur, Rajasthan. Blessed by the Indian Nursing Council [INC], this Nursing institution provides quality education in the healthcare education field. Located on a mere 4.03 acres of land, the college, however, caters to a total student enrolment of 152 and the faculty staff of 17 committed professionals. At the moment, it offers only one programme in nursing and this B.Sc Nursing, with an option in nursing care, which supports Marconi’s focused goals on provision of health care education.

Parameter | Description |
---|---|
Established | 2007 |
Courses | 1 Degrees and 1 Courses |
Institute Type | Affiliated College |
Approvals | INC |
Student Count | 152 |
Faculty Count | 17 |
Campus Size | 4 acres |

Eligibility for admission in Lagan Shah Memorial Nursing College is generally a pass in 10+2 with science subjects like Physics, Chemistry, and Biology from a recognised board. Contestants are generally expected to pass their qualifying exam with a specific minimum aggregate percentage, although that very percentage cannot be found mentioned in the given information.

Lagan Shah Memorial Nursing College conducts a B.Sc Nursing course, which is the primary course for the students. It is a four-year undergraduate course with an approved yearly intake of 40 students. The small intake allows the students to get a quality education with personal attention from their lecturers.
The B.Sc Nursing course at Lagan Shah Memorial Nursing College aims to provide comprehensive nursing training. The students are endowed with theoretical knowledge and skills required for successful practice in the healthcare sector.
